Key Insights of Japan Hexapod Robots Market

  • Market Size (2023): Estimated at approximately $150 million, reflecting Japan’s leadership in robotics innovation.
  • Forecast Value (2033): Projected to reach $500 million, driven by automation demands and technological breakthroughs.
  • CAGR (2026–2033): Approximately 14%, indicating robust growth fueled by R&D investments and industrial adoption.
  • Leading Segment: Service robots dominate, especially in healthcare and research applications, with industrial hexapods gaining traction in manufacturing automation.
  • Core Application: Precision positioning, mobility in complex terrains, and adaptive manipulation are primary use cases.
  • Leading Geography: Tokyo metropolitan area and Kansai region hold the highest market shares due to dense industrial clusters and research hubs.
  • Key Market Opportunity: Integration of AI and IoT for autonomous operation presents significant growth potential.
  • Major Companies: Kawasaki Heavy Industries, Yaskawa Electric, and Fanuc Corporation lead the competitive landscape, investing heavily in R&D.

Emerging Trends and Technological Advancements in Japan Hexapod Robots Market

Technological innovation is at the core of Japan’s hexapod robot evolution, with AI, machine learning, and sensor integration transforming capabilities. Recent trends include the deployment of autonomous navigation systems, adaptive control algorithms, and enhanced payload capacities. The integration of AI enables real-time decision-making, improving operational efficiency and safety in complex environments. Additionally, advancements in materials science are leading to lighter, more durable hexapod structures, expanding their application scope.

Another significant trend is the convergence of hexapod robots with IoT ecosystems, facilitating remote monitoring, predictive maintenance, and seamless integration into Industry 4.0 frameworks. Robotics manufacturers are also exploring bio-inspired designs to improve mobility and stability on uneven terrains. The rise of collaborative robots (cobots) that work alongside humans is reshaping safety standards and operational protocols. These technological shifts are creating a fertile environment for innovative startups and established players to develop next-generation solutions that address evolving industrial and societal needs.
